Badminton World Federation’s (BWF) world tour started the year off in Asia, and the first European tournament of the new HSBC BWF World Tour is getting closer and closer; YONEX Swiss Open (YSO).

- We are very much looking forward to this year’s edition of the Yonex Badminton Swiss Open. The tournament has a long tradition in our country - it has been held since 1955 and is the biggest international tournament in Switzerland, said events board member of Swiss Badminton Charles Keller.

The Super 300-tournament will be hosted in the city of Basel in the venue of St. Jakobshalle and starts 20 February. During this year’s Swiss Open, the federation prepares to start the countdown for 2019, where they will host BWF’s World Championships.

- This year we want to the opportunity to already get in the spirit of this memorable event ahead of us - with the numerous fans in the venue and all the athletes present.


- The world’s best stars
Swiss Open will welcome players and officials from around the world. Spectators can look forward to seeing world class players on European ground, while also supporting the stars from Switzerland.

- The YSO is part of the HSBC BWF World Tour and attracts some of the world’s best as well as the stars of the future. This year we are welcoming the Danish men's doubles Boe/Morgensen, current European champions and world number two, their compatriot, Jan Ø. Jørgensen, who will make his comeback on international level after a long absence due to an injury, the President of Swiss Badminton Robbert de Kock stated.

- We are also looking forward to seeing Kento Momota back on court amongst other top players from around the globe. The Swiss elite will also be represented at the Yonex Swiss Open with European bronze medalist Sabrina Jaquet and other promising talents for whom the tournament provides an opportunity to face the world’s best.


Preparations for 2019 World Championships
The parallel World Championships event in 2019 will be very first of its kind and the Swiss badminton association is looking forward to hosting from 19-25 August in St. Jakobshalle. 

For the first time ever, the world championships of badminton and para-badminton will be organized at the same time in the same venue. Swiss Badminton is already starting the preparations as their excitement for this event grows daily.

 - It is an absolute must for every badminton enthusiast, to be part of this premiere in sports history, stated the President of Swiss Badminton, Robbert de Kock.
